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Manor Road to Cheadle Hulme start from as little as £5.20

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Manor Road to Cheadle Hulme start from £24.10 one way, or £24.60 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Manor Road to Cheadle Hulme are available for £28.70 one way, or £34.40 return

Manor Road's Facilities and Amenities

The station is equipped to accommodate a wide range of passengers through its detailed facilities. Tickets can be purchased at Manor Road through the ticket office, which operates from practically the early hours at 5:41 AM until 00:15, even on Sunday for those spontaneous weekend travels. While there are no standalone ticket machines, you can easily collect tickets bought online at the ticket office itself.

Accessibility is a mixed bag at the station. For those requiring step-free access, the Liverpool-bound platform is fully accessible. However, accessing the West Kirby-bound platform involves navigating a stepped footbridge. Helping those with hearing impairments, an induction loop is available, and there’s indeed ramp access for trains to further ensure ease of use for all travelers.

Connectivity and Travel Options from Manor Road

Whether you need a rail replacement service or are planning a quick airport run, Manor Road's connectivity does not disappoint. If Liverpool John Lennon Airport is on your itinerary, combined rail/bus tickets are available from any Merseyrail station, simplifying your journey. As for bus information and general onward travel, resources can be accessed through Merseytravel’s website or by contacting Traveline.

Taxis, on the other hand, are not directly available at the station, so you might want to plan a little ahead if you’re relying on this mode of transport.

Facilities at Cheadle Hulme Station

Cheadle Hulme station offers an array of facilities to ensure a seamless travel experience. The ticket office is open from as early as 6 AM on weekdays and slightly earlier on weekends, allowing for convenient early starts. While the station does not boast CCTV, you can easily collect tickets purchased online or use smartcard validators available on-site.

Accessibility is a key feature here. While there are no completely step-free areas, the station does provide lifts between platforms and has adjacent accessible ticket machines to cater to passengers with mobility challenges. However, you won't find facilities such as waiting rooms, refreshments, or an ATM on the premises, so plan accordingly.

Travel Connections and Onward Journeys

Continuing your journey from Cheadle Hulme station is straightforward with various transport links available. If your travels are affected by engineering works, the rail replacement services will pick you up on Station Road. For those seeking taxis, local services can be easily booked through Cab4You.

Bus routes offer extensive access to surrounding areas such as Manchester, Stockport, and Bramhall. These bus services make it simple for you to explore the region. Despite the absence of metro connections at the station, Manchester’s comprehensive public transport network ensures you're well-connected.
